Surging valuations across tech firms Canva, PsiQuantum and Lorikeet have helped lift the overall value of Blackbird Venture’s start-up investments to nearly $10 billion, marking a recovery from a sharp fall in the value of its venture capital assets after the COVID-19 pandemic.
Annual performance data released by Australia’s biggest venture capital firm showed its net internal rate of return was 36 per cent for the 12 months to June 30, and its portfolio grew to $9.9 billion. Net IRR is a metric used by VC firms to benchmark fund performance by measuring the annualised return to investors based on the estimated value growth of portfolio companies and any cash distributed, all after fees are deducted.
